The Programme
Building Your Practice
Understanding self-employment including the legal, ethical, and practical foundations — before, during, and after setup. We cover what you actually need to know, without the overwhelm.
Clarity & Confidence
Working through the common fears, questions, and barriers that come up when you're considering private practice — with honest, grounded guidance from people who've navigated it themselves.
Supportive Community
An interactive space to connect with fellow therapists exploring private practice — ask questions, share concerns, and leave feeling less alone in the process.
